Private jet operations at Paris-Le Bourget

Operational guidance for private jet arrivals and departures at Paris-Le Bourget (LBG/LFPB), focused on handling, runway suitability, customs and access to Paris.

Runway and aircraft fit

Paris-Le Bourget (LBG/LFPB) lists a runway of 3,000 m. Final aircraft suitability depends on payload, weather, performance data and operator approval.

FBO and handling

Private aviation handling at Paris-Le Bourget is supported by named providers including Signature Flight Support, TAG Aviation, Jet Aviation. Availability and exact terminal arrangements are confirmed at quote stage.

Customs and immigration

Paris-Le Bourget (LBG/LFPB) supports customs or immigration handling for eligible private flights, subject to prior notice and passenger documentation.

Slots and operating hours

Paris-Le Bourget may support extended or 24-hour operations, but slots, night rules, noise restrictions and parking are always confirmed with the handler.

Aircraft planning

Light, midsize, super-midsize and heavy jet options for Paris are shortlisted against runway performance, passenger count, baggage and route length.

Europe's Undisputed Business Aviation Capital, Thirty Minutes from La Défense

No other airport on the continent processes more private jet movements annually than Le Bourget. Positioned 11 km north-east of central Paris via the A1 and A3 motorways, LBG is the default entry point for UHNWI traffic, diplomatic missions, and corporate charters serving the French capital — handling the full spectrum from light jets to VIP-configured Boeing BBJ and Airbus ACJ widebodies. The airport shares no infrastructure with commercial airline operations, eliminating the cross-contamination of schedules, security queues, and ramp congestion endemic to Paris Charles de Gaulle.

Operational Profile

LBG operates on a continuous H24 basis with no declared noise curfew for business aviation movements, though departure procedures over the Paris TMA require coordination with DGAC. The airport holds three parallel runways — 03/21, 07/25, and 09/27 — with the primary strip rated at 3,000 metres, providing full payload clearance for Global 7500, Gulfstream G650ER, and Falcon 8X on transatlantic or Gulf-routed sectors without fuel planning constraints. Field elevation of 218 ft AMSL renders density altitude a non-factor across all seasonal operating windows. Slot coordination is mandatory during peak periods, particularly during Paris Air Show years (odd-numbered) when LBG absorbs extraordinary static and movement traffic in June.

Transfers & Connections

Road transfer to the 8th arrondissement runs approximately 25–35 minutes via the A1 under normal traffic conditions; the périphérique interior can be reached in under 20 minutes during off-peak hours. Helicopter transfer to central Paris helipad (Issy-les-Moulineaux) is available on request for clients requiring sub-15-minute city access. La Défense business district sits approximately 30 minutes by road. For connections to the south of France — Côte d'Azur, Nice, or Provence — LBG is the standard hub for same-day positioning flights, with turnaround times averaging under 90 minutes for mid-size and below.

Handling & Customs

Three dedicated FBO terminals operate at LBG: Signature Aviation (Terminal 1), Jetex (Terminal 2), and Inflite The Jet Centre (Terminal 4). Each provides direct ramp access, VIP lounges with private arrival and departure suites, crew rest facilities, catering coordination, and ground transportation dispatch. Customs and border control is staffed on-site H24, with PAF (Police aux Frontières) handling Schengen and non-Schengen arrivals independently. Pre-clearance filing via EAPIS or equivalent is recommended for non-EU operators to avoid block-in delays. Fuel availability (JetA-1) is confirmed at all three terminals with into-plane service. GPU and ground air are standard across all stands. For ultra-long-range arrivals from North America or the Gulf, LBG's customs infrastructure handles the full crew and passenger manifest without PPR for routine commercial charter operations, though diplomatic and state flights require advance coordination with the préfecture.

Sustainability

Emissions and offset for flights from Paris-Le Bourget

Indicative CO₂ per category based on the median distance of routes ex-Paris-Le Bourget, with SAF (Sustainable Aviation Fuel) offset cost at current market rates.

Category · CO₂ (per route) · kg / km · SAF offset cost
Light Jet

1,680 kg

kg / km:2.4SAF offset cost:6,720
Midsize Jet

2,170 kg

kg / km:3.1SAF offset cost:8,680
Heavy Jet

2,940 kg

kg / km:4.2SAF offset cost:11,760
Ultra Long Range

3,920 kg

kg / km:5.6SAF offset cost:15,680

Emissions estimated using EBAA/EUROCONTROL business-aviation factors (light 2.4 kg/km, midsize 3.1, heavy 4.2, ultra 5.6). SAF offset priced at €4/kg CO₂ — current market midpoint.

Frequently Asked Questions

Private Jet Charter to Paris — FAQ

About Flying to Paris

Can I use Paris-Le Bourget for a private jet charter?

Yes, Paris-Le Bourget (ICAO: LFPB / IATA: LBG) is a dedicated medium-sized airport that exclusively handles business and private aviation, making it the primary private jet gateway to Paris. It is not served by commercial airlines, so all movements are general aviation or charter flights.

Are FBO services available at Paris-Le Bourget?

Yes, Paris-Le Bourget has FBO facilities on site. Typical services include private passenger lounges, ground handling, fueling, catering coordination, aircraft hangaring, and crew support.

What are the operating hours at Paris-Le Bourget?

Paris-Le Bourget operates 24 hours a day, 7 days a week, accommodating arrivals and departures at any time. This makes it well suited for flexible itineraries and last-minute schedule changes.

Can I clear customs and immigration at Paris-Le Bourget?

Yes, customs and immigration facilities are available at Paris-Le Bourget, allowing passengers on international flights to complete all entry and exit formalities directly at the airport. This eliminates the need to transfer to another facility for border procedures.

What sizes of private aircraft can land at Paris-Le Bourget?

With a runway length of 3,000 metres, Paris-Le Bourget can accommodate all categories of private aircraft, including light jets, midsize jets, and large or heavy jets such as the Gulfstream G650 or Bombardier Global 7500. Most ultra-long-range and VIP widebody aircraft are also fully supported.

How long is the transfer from Paris-Le Bourget to the city center?

From the private terminal at Paris-Le Bourget, the transfer to central Paris typically takes between 20 and 40 minutes by car, depending on traffic and your exact destination. The airport is located approximately 10 kilometres northeast of the city center.
